In the Southern Hemisphere, the wind curves to the left due to the Coriolis effect, which is caused by the Earth's rotation. This means that winds tend to rotate counterclockwise around low-pressure systems and clockwise around high-pressure systems.

The northeast monsoon occurs during the cold months between October to March. Cold winds from the north , known as northeasterly winds, swift across the Philippines.Winds coming from the east hits the Philippines during the month of February until part of May. These winds come from high-pressure areas in the Pacific Ocean.The southwest monsoon comes from the equator, therefore warm and moist due to water evaporated by the Pacific Ocean. Wind and pressure systems play a major role in shaping climates by influencing temperature, humidity, and precipitation patterns in different regions. For example, high-pressure systems typically bring clear skies and dry weather, while low-pressure systems often result in cloudy skies and rainy conditions. Wind patterns also help distribute heat and moisture across the Earth's surface, contributing to the formation of different climate zones.

Wind systems help distribute heat around the Earth, leading to the formation of major weather patterns. For example, the Coriolis effect influences wind direction and the formation of pressure systems which in turn affect weather patterns like hurricanes and monsoons. Jet streams also play a role in steering weather systems and influencing temperature changes.

Some places in the Philippines with wind energy projects include Bangui in Ilocos Norte, Pililla in Rizal, and Guimaras. These areas have favorable wind conditions that make them suitable for harnessing wind energy.

Yes, wind plays a significant role in determining the direction in which weather systems move. The movement of air masses is influenced by the direction and speed of the wind, which can help transport weather systems across regions. Strong winds can push weather systems along faster, while calm winds may cause weather to linger in one area.
In the Philippines, the native wind instruments are various types of flutes. The flutes are made mostly of bamboo and have three to six holes. The Tumpong and Bansik are just two of the flutes used in the Philippines.
